Splashtop is an IT service management platform. It enables your IT teams to access and troubleshoot devices remotely, communicate with your employees to resolve queries and manage support requests all from a single platform. However, it has certain limitations that may impede effective service management. Therefore, exploring Spalshtop alternatives for better IT service management is advisable.

Splashtop's ITSM (part of Splashtop enterprise service management) offers multiple functionalities such as chat support, remote sessions, file transfer, session recording, and ticket management. These robust features enable your IT teams to communicate and interact seamlessly with your employees and customers, transfer files between devices, record sessions for auditing and training purposes, and manage support tickets.

Benefits Of Splashtop IT Service Management 

Below mentioned are some of the Splashtop IT service management benefits:

  • Splashtop seamlessly integrates with ticketing systems like ServiceNow, Jira, Freshservice, Freshdesk, Zendesk, and more. This integration lets you start remote support sessions directly from your ticketing platform.

  • Also, it automatically logs session details back into the ticket. This means that information about the remote support session (such as the actions taken, issues resolved, or any other relevant details) is automatically recorded and added to the corresponding ticket in the ticketing system. This integration ensures that all the details of the remote support session are documented and easily accessible within the ticketing system for future reference or analysis. 

Even though it offers multiple advantages, Splashtop ITSM still falls behind due to its shortcomings.

Drawbacks Of Splashtop IT Service Management

Here are some of the notable drawbacks of Splashtop IT service management: 

  • A major drawback of Splashtop ITSM is that unexpected network error occurs while using the platform, which causes unnecessary delays in accessing the customer's screen to resolve the issue. This reduces customer satisfaction as well as slows down the resolution process. 

  • Another con of Splashtop ITSM is that it doesn't provide a drag-and-drop feature to transfer files, so your IT teams have to put in extra effort and invest time just to transfer a single file. So, while dealing with a large volume of related tickets, this can potentially slow down the overall process.

6. Jira Service Management

jira service management

Jira Service Management serves as one of the notable Splashtop competitors. It enables your IT teams to efficiently manage service requests, incidents, change, and endpoint management processes. Also, its integration with other Atlassian tools, such as Jira Software and Confluence, allows your IT teams to collaborate more effectively and manage workflows across different departments. This enables your team to obtain contextual data quickly to respond to/resolve requests, queries, incidents, and changes. 

Furthermore, Jira Service Management offers a wide range of reporting and analytics features, allowing you to track performance metrics and identify areas for improvement.

Pros

  • Jira Service Management provides your team with the feature to monitor and prioritize service requests and incidents to make sure that the most important issues are addressed first

  • Also, the knowledge base capabilities of Jira service management allow your team to create AI-powered self-service portals for both employees and customers. This powerful search engine lets users access relevant articles by searching for keywords or phrases

Cons

  • A notable drawback of Jira's ITSM is that it doesn't have notification functionality. It doesn't notify your IT teams of newly raised tickets, so they have to open the project to view new requests. Thus, there is a substantial likelihood of missing new requests, which could result in improper ticket management

  • Another limitation of Jira's ITSM is that the search feature is not flexible. It is very difficult to identify necessary tickets if words are not spaced appropriately or do not have the proper symbols (e.g.' s). As a result, your team has to spend quite a time finding the right keyword to acquire the desired outcome

How To Choose The Most Suitable ITSM Tool?

So, here's an overview of the top 10 Splashtop alternatives and competitors. Now, the ultimate decision rests with you as to which one to explore further. But how to evaluate the most suitable ITSM platform? To identify the ideal IT service management software among these options, you can follow these essential tips:

  • Understand Your Requirements:

Begin by comprehending your organization's specific needs, concentrating on service delivery and IT support processes. Identify areas that can benefit from automation to enhance overall efficiency.

  • Get Feedback From Your Team:

Engage your IT staff and form a focus group with representatives from various departments. Use surveys to collect insights, understanding both what is functioning well and areas that require improvement.

  • Prioritize Features:

Differentiate between essential features and desirable features. Prioritize tasks, considering future needs aligned with organizational goals. Keep the focus on core business requirements. Also, evaluate how well the chosen ITSM tool integrates with existing operating systems, both presently and in the future. Check compatibility with cloud services and pre-built integrations.

  • Fix A Budget:

Define a clear budget, calculating the total cost of adoption over a five-year period. Account for potential additional expenses such as maintenance, upgrades, and any charges for integrations or customizations.

By considering these factors, you can make an informed decision and select the most suitable IT service management software for your company.

FAQs

What Is ITSM Tool Used For?

IT service management (ITSM) tools are used to efficiently manage and deliver IT services within an organization. It helps streamline processes, enhance communication, and ensure the effective delivery of IT services to both internal users and external customers.

How Is ITSM Different From ITIL?

ITSM revolves around a service-oriented approach, emphasizing that IT should be provided as a service. Furthermore, ITSM serves as a methodology for delivering IT services to the business. While ITIL is a widely used set of practices that outlines the implementation guidelines for ITSM within a company.
